Which Plant-Based Milk Is the Best? New Study Provides a Clear Answer
Oxford Research Examines Health Benefits and Environmental Impact of Plant-Based Milk Alternatives
Plant-based milk is a popular alternative to dairy, but not all options are equally healthy. A recent study from the University of Oxford reveals which milk alternative is the best choice.
Almond Milk Offers the Best Nutrient Balance
Therecent Oxford study analyzed the nutrient composition of various plant-based milk alternatives. The results show that almond milk provides the best nutrient balance, making it the healthiest option. Oat and soy milk closely follow, while rice milk is less recommended due to its lower nutrient content.
Environmental Impact: Soy and Oat Milk Perform Better
Beyond health effects, the study also assessed the environmental impact. Soy, oat, and rice milk have a better sustainability profile compared to almond milk, which requires more water to produce. However, from a nutritional perspective, almond milk remains the best choice.
Conclusion: Which Plant-Based Milk Is the Best Option?
For consumers looking to replace dairy, plant-based alternatives offer a healthy choice. Here are the key takeaways from the study:
✔ Almond milk is the most nutrient-rich alternative
✔ Oat and soy milk are also healthy and more eco-friendly
✔ Rice milk has fewer nutrients and is less recommended
✔ Sustainability varies: Oat and soy milk have the best environmental footprint
When choosing a plant-based milk, consumers should consider both health benefits and ecological factors.
